Transaction e5894348942449e3dafc112810b06f7f3e5a0d2d4084989ab14f3e035554fd85
1 Input
1 Output
-
e5894348942449e3dafc112810b06f7f3e5a0d2d4084989ab14f3e035554fd85:0
- value
- 52863
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1ccba7176f27d21305bf73146f745dc0a445f86
- address
- bc1qk8xt5utk7f7jzvzm7uc5da69ms9yghuxdn0kys